What is a remote live in groundskeeper?

Remote Live In Groundskeepers are individuals responsible for the upkeep, security, and general maintenance of properties located in secluded or rural areas. They typically reside on-site to manage landscaping, perform repairs, oversee security, and sometimes care for animals or gardens. This role often requires a broad skill set, including gardening, handyman tasks, and sometimes basic administrative duties. Being remote means the groundskeeper works in locations far from urban centers, often with limited supervision. This position is ideal for those who enjoy solitude and self-sufficiency.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ote live in groundskeeper?

To thrive as a Remote Live In Groundskeeper, you need practical experience in landscaping, property maintenance, and basic repair skills, often supported by a high school diploma or vocational training. Familiarity with groundskeeping equipment, irrigation systems, and possibly small engine repair certifications is typically required. Reliability, self-motivation, and strong problem-solving abilities are vital soft skills for managing daily tasks independently and responding to unexpected issues. These skills and qualities ensure the property remains safe, attractive, and well-functioning, especially when working remotely without direct supervision.

What are some common challenges faced by remote live in groundskeepers, and how can they be managed?

Remote live-in groundskeepers often face the challenge of working independently, sometimes in isolated locations, which requires strong self-motivation and time management skills. Communication with property owners or management can be less frequent, so proactively providing updates and maintaining detailed records is important. Additionally, the role may involve a wide variety of tasks, from landscaping to basic repairs, so adaptability and a willingness to learn new skills are key to success. Building a network with local suppliers and service professionals can help address any urgent issues that arise.

What is the difference between Remote Live In Groundskeeper vs Remote Grounds Maintenance Worker?

AspectRemote Live In GroundskeeperRemote Grounds Maintenance Worker
CredentialsHigh school diploma, horticulture or landscaping certifications often preferredSimilar credentials, often requiring basic landscaping knowledge
Work EnvironmentOn-site, live-in position at a property or estateRemote or on-site, typically not live-in
Employer & IndustryPrivate estates, resorts, or large propertiesProperty management companies, landscaping firms
Search & Comparison IntentPeople seeking live-in, full-time groundskeeping rolesIndividuals looking for flexible or part-time grounds maintenance jobs

The main difference is that a Remote Live In Groundskeeper lives on-site and provides full-time, continuous grounds maintenance, while a Remote Grounds Maintenance Worker may work remotely or on a less permanent basis without living on the property. The roles share similar credentials but differ in work environment and commitment level.
